Thanks for the support guys, but yes, it's definitely been slower than I typically like. Things are definitely getting back up to speed, though, a large number of packages went out today (and I'm making more right now). Remind me not to schedule an auction the week before a show!

Bobby, to answer your question about the Edison show - it was slow, but it was a brand new show on a gorgeous weekend in June. I am hoping that Rich keeps it going, maybe moves it to the early spring or late fall. It's a really nice venue that isn't easy to find, so it's not like casual collectors will happen upon it and drop in. People need to know about it, and I think that's the kind of thing that happens over time. Also, they had lots of autograph guests, but only one baseball player - a AA player in the Yankees organization. I think some veteran Yankees and Mets might have brought more people out.

All that being said, anything that brings collectors together to talk face-to-face is fine by me.
